How to prepare for a job interview at Marks and Spencer
✨Know Your Bakery Basics
Before the interview, brush up on your knowledge of bakery products. Familiarise yourself with different types of bread and pastries, as well as any popular items in the store. This will show your passion for food and help you engage confidently with the interviewer.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Skills
Prepare examples from your past experiences where you provided excellent customer service. Think about times when you went above and beyond to meet a customer's needs. This will demonstrate your commitment to delivering five-star service, which is crucial for this role.
✨Emphasise Teamwork and Flexibility
Be ready to discuss how you work well in a team and adapt to changing situations. Share specific instances where you collaborated with others to achieve a common goal or adjusted your approach based on the demands of the day. This aligns perfectly with the fast-paced environment of the bakery.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t hesitate to ask questions about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you understand if it’s the right fit for you.
